The “are basements included in square footage” question can cause a lot of confusion for potential homebuyers. As a general rule of thumb, listing agents and appraisers don’t count a finished basement toward the overall square footage, especially if the basement is completely below. Finished and livable basements won’t count as square footage since they’re not above grade. Basements must meet specific criteria to add their area to a home’s total square footage. To count as gross living area (gla), an area of the home must be livable, finished, and fully above grade.
